The Role of Technology Transfer Offices
1. Technology transfer offices (TTOs) are pivotal components in university-industry-government partnerships, facilitating the commercialization of academic innovations.
2. TTOs serve as intermediaries, connecting academic researchers with industry partners interested in leveraging new technologies.
3. They manage intellectual property rights, ensuring that both inventors and institutions benefit from innovations.
4. TTOs engage in market analysis to identify potential commercialization opportunities for university-developed technologies.
5. They play a crucial role in negotiating favorable terms and licensing agreements with industry partners.
6. TTOs also provide support in managing collaborative research agreements, ensuring compliance with relevant policies and regulations.

7. These offices foster entrepreneurship by supporting faculty and student startups within university ecosystems.
8. TTOs create pathways for disseminating research outputs beyond academic circles, enhancing societal impact.
9. They offer training and resources to researchers to enhance their understanding of the commercialization process.
10. TTOs maintain networks with external stakeholders, including investors, to facilitate funding opportunities for new ventures.
11. These offices contribute to aligning university research with industry needs, strengthening the relevance of academic endeavors.
12. TTOs monitor the outcomes of commercialization efforts, providing insights for continuous improvement of partnership strategies.
Overcoming Barriers to Collaboration
In the pursuit of a successful university-industry-government partnership, various challenges must be addressed to ensure seamless collaboration. A significant barrier often encountered is the misalignment of objectives between the academic, industrial, and governmental sectors. Universities may prioritize fundamental research, industries focus on market-driven results, and governments emphasize public welfare. Navigating these differing goals requires establishing clear communication channels and fostering a mutual understanding of each sector’s priorities and constraints.
Another common challenge is managing intellectual property (IP) rights. Disputes may arise over ownership and revenue-sharing arrangements, potentially hindering collaborative efforts. Therefore, developing comprehensive IP management strategies, such as equitable patent-sharing agreements and transparent licensing models, is crucial for mitigating such conflicts. Additionally, maintaining sustained financial investments is essential for the longevity of collaborations. Governments and industries must commit to long-term funding to support research endeavors and the subsequent commercialization processes.
Lastly, cultural differences between academia, industry, and government can create friction. Differences in pace, decision-making processes, and management styles can impede collaboration. Establishing collaborative norms and fostering interdisciplinary understanding are essential steps towards nurturing effective partnerships. By addressing these challenges proactively, university-industry-government partnerships can achieve greater efficacy and generate impactful outcomes that benefit all stakeholders involved.
